Start With Local SEO Basics for Sleep Clinics

Understand how local search results work

Local results usually show a map pack and local listings. Rankings often depend on relevance, distance, and strong signals from the clinic profile. For a sleep clinic, relevance means the profile and website clearly match sleep apnea testing, insomnia care, and related services.

Distance matters, so coverage area pages and clear service locations help. Strong signals come from reviews, consistent business details, and local links.

Define the service areas and patient needs

Sleep clinics can serve multiple cities, but the website should not list every place at once. It helps to choose a primary area and a few nearby communities. Then match each area page to what patients search for, such as home sleep test scheduling or CPAP follow-up.

Common service intent clusters include:

  • Sleep apnea diagnosis and testing
  • Insomnia treatment and sleep hygiene programs
  • CPAP setup and compliance follow-up
  • Snoring and fatigue evaluation
  • Sleep study and results review

Set clear conversion goals for local SEO

Local traffic is not the same as booked visits. Each page should include a simple next step, like calling, requesting an appointment, or asking about a home sleep test. The local SEO plan should track calls and forms from city-specific pages.

Conversion goals often include:

  • Phone calls from local listing clicks
  • Appointment requests submitted on service pages
  • Requests for sleep study scheduling
  • Calls from location pages during business hours

Optimize the Google Business Profile for Sleep Medicine Leads

Claim and fully complete the profile

A complete Google Business Profile can improve local visibility. The sleep clinic name, address, and phone number should match the website and other listings. Business categories should reflect sleep medicine services, not only general medical care.

Common setup items include:

  • Primary and secondary categories that match sleep apnea testing, sleep studies, and insomnia care
  • Accurate hours, including holiday hours if possible
  • Website link that goes to a relevant appointment or service page
  • Service area coverage that matches actual patient locations

Use service posts that match local search terms

Google Business Profile posts can support ongoing local relevance. Posts work best when they match what nearby patients search for, like “sleep apnea testing,” “insomnia evaluation,” or “CPAP follow-up.”

Helpful post formats include:

  • Short clinic updates tied to sleep medicine services
  • New patient appointment availability notices
  • Guides about what to expect before a sleep study

Add photos that show trust and care

Photos can reduce patient uncertainty. Photos should be recent and related to the clinic experience. This can include the waiting area, exam rooms, and staff headshots.

For sleep clinics, photos may also support trust around the process. Examples include imaging of sleep study equipment areas or a sign-in desk for testing.

Build Location and Service Pages That Rank Locally

Create dedicated city and service area pages

Location pages can help a sleep clinic appear for “near me” searches with clearer relevance. Each page should focus on one city or one service area plus a specific set of services. The content should not repeat word-for-word across every location page.

A strong location page often includes:

  • Clinic address and service area list
  • Services provided in that area, such as sleep study scheduling or CPAP follow-up
  • What patients can expect during a first visit
  • Local proof points like experience, staff credentials, or partner labs (if applicable)
  • Clear appointment call to action

Write service pages for each major patient intent

Sleep clinics usually need separate pages for each high-intent topic. A service page for “sleep apnea testing” will be different from a page for “insomnia treatment” or “CPAP compliance follow-up.”

To align with local SEO, each service page can reference the nearby areas served. It should also show process details, because patients often look for steps and timing.

Include “what to expect” sections for sleep study visits

Patients search for clarity before booking. Adding process details can improve engagement and reduce form drop-off. Pages should explain scheduling, testing options, and follow-up steps in simple language.

Sections that often help include:

  • How a sleep study is scheduled
  • How results are reviewed
  • What happens after diagnosis
  • Options for CPAP, oral appliances, or other care plans

Strengthen On-Page SEO for Sleep Clinic Keywords

Choose long-tail keywords that match patient searches

Long-tail keywords are more specific and often closer to booking intent. Instead of only targeting “sleep clinic,” pages can target phrases like “sleep apnea test near [city],” “home sleep test scheduling,” or “insomnia treatment clinic [city].”

Keyword selection should reflect real service workflows. For example, a sleep clinic offering in-lab testing and home sleep apnea testing should make both clear on relevant pages.

Use clear titles and headings for sleep medicine topics

Headings should reflect what the page covers. A service page might use a structure like: diagnosis, testing options, symptoms, next steps.

Good heading patterns often include:

  • Sleep apnea diagnosis and testing
  • Home sleep test options
  • CPAP setup and follow-up
  • Insomnia evaluation and treatment

Answer common questions about sleep disorders

FAQ sections can support topical coverage and match informational searches. Questions often include symptoms, how appointments work, and what to do before testing. Answers should be straightforward and avoid medical promises.

Example FAQ topics for sleep clinics include:

  • How long does a sleep study take?
  • Do home sleep tests work for everyone?
  • What happens after test results?
  • How soon can an appointment be scheduled?

Optimize internal linking to move local visitors toward bookings

Internal links should guide users from blog content to appointment pages. For example, a post about “signs of sleep apnea” can link to the sleep apnea testing page and the relevant location page.

Earn Reviews and Manage Reputation for Local Rankings

Ask for reviews after meaningful patient milestones

Reviews help local rankings and patient trust. Review requests can be tied to milestones like test completion or follow-up visits. Timing matters because patients are more likely to respond when the care experience is fresh.

Review requests should be polite and simple. They should also follow any legal or practice policies about patient privacy.

Respond to reviews with calm, factual answers

Responses should thank the patient and address general points without sharing private health details. A good response can show the clinic is attentive and organized. This can support trust for future patients reading the clinic profile.

Use review insights to improve the clinic experience

Some review themes can point to operational changes. If patients mention scheduling delays or confusion about the sleep study process, pages and phone scripts can be improved. Local SEO performs better when the clinic can convert interest into appointments.

Build Local Citations and Consistent NAP Data

Keep name, address, and phone number consistent

NAP consistency is a basic local signal. The same business name, street address, suite number, and phone format should appear on the website and major directories. Inconsistent details can reduce trust for search engines and patients.

Consistency also matters for tracking calls. The phone number on the website should match the number used in the listing and tracking setup.

Choose relevant directories for sleep medicine and local healthcare

Citations can include local business directories, healthcare directories, and reputable platforms. The goal is not to list everywhere. The goal is to list in places that match the clinic type and service area.

Important citation targets often include:

  • Local chamber or business association listings
  • Healthcare provider directories used in the local market
  • Map platforms beyond Google
  • Local sponsored listings if available

Update information quickly when changes happen

Address changes, phone changes, and hour changes should be updated in all profiles. Even short delays can confuse patients and reduce form and call conversion. A simple checklist can help keep profiles accurate.

Focus on local relevance, not only quantity

Links from local sources can support authority. For a sleep clinic, relevant link targets can include local health organizations, patient education partnerships, and community events.

Examples that may fit a sleep clinic include:

  • Partner posts with local primary care groups
  • Community wellness event pages with a clinic speaker
  • Local medical associations and educational resources

Publish local resources that others want to reference

Local content can attract citations and links. This can include downloadable guides for sleep study preparation, symptom checklists, or city-specific resources. The content should be useful and clear, not overly long.

These resources can also support lead magnets. A lead magnet works best when it helps a patient take the next step, such as scheduling a consultation or learning about home sleep testing.

Use PR-style outreach for new services or achievements

When a clinic launches a new testing option or expands hours, local media and community blogs may cover it. Outreach should be targeted to the local market and tied to sleep medicine service value.

Improve Website UX for Higher Local Conversion

Make the booking path easy on mobile

Many local visitors search on phones. Pages should load fast and include tap-friendly buttons for call and appointment request. The conversion path should not require multiple steps that confuse first-time patients.

Conversion basics for sleep clinics often include:

  • Call button visible on mobile
  • Simple appointment request form
  • Clear service descriptions near the form
  • Location and hours displayed above the fold

Add trust elements specific to sleep medicine

Sleep clinic visitors look for credibility and process clarity. Trust elements can include clinician credentials, care pathways, and clear explanations of testing and follow-up.

Helpful trust sections include:

  • Sleep study and results review process
  • Patient preparation instructions
  • Care team information and role clarity

Track local SEO leads so improvements show up in revenue

Local SEO should be measured using calls, form submissions, and appointment bookings. Tracking should separate branded traffic from local service traffic when possible. This helps identify which pages and location terms drive real patient actions.

Tracking methods can include call tracking for the listing and form tracking by landing page URL.

Use Content That Supports Local Sleep Clinic Demand

Match content to the patient journey

Not all searchers are ready to book. Content can support awareness, consideration, and decision stages. Awareness content may cover symptoms and sleep disorder basics. Consideration content may cover testing options and what to expect.

Decision content can include “how to schedule,” “what to bring,” and “how results are used for treatment planning.”

Publish local case studies without patient privacy issues

Some clinics share anonymized examples of care pathways. These should be non-identifying and follow privacy rules. The goal is to show care process, not personal medical details.

Support local pages with targeted blog posts

Blog content can rank and feed traffic to location and service pages. For example, a blog post about CPAP follow-up can link to the CPAP compliance page and the nearest location page.

This approach keeps local SEO aligned with conversion goals.

A Simple 90-Day Local SEO Plan for Sleep Clinics

Weeks 1–2: Audit and fix the foundation

Start by checking Google Business Profile completeness, NAP consistency, and the status of key service pages. Make sure the appointment path is clear and mobile-friendly. Then review which location pages exist and whether they match real coverage areas.

Deliverables often include:

  • Google Business Profile category and service updates
  • Website NAP alignment audit
  • Homepage and service page call-to-action checks

Weeks 3–6: Publish or improve location and service content

Next, build or refresh the sleep apnea testing page, insomnia treatment page, and CPAP follow-up page. Then add city pages with unique content that explains the first visit and next steps. Each page should include internal links to other relevant services.

Weeks 7–10: Build reviews and local citations

Run a review request process that fits clinic operations. Then update and expand citations for consistency. After that, plan a small number of local link targets tied to credible local sources.

Weeks 11–13: Strengthen conversion and track outcomes

Improve mobile conversion elements and test call-to-action wording. Review which pages drive calls and forms, then adjust content based on what converts. Local SEO is iterative, so improvements should be gradual and measured.

Common Local SEO Mistakes for Sleep Clinics

Using generic categories and weak service details

A sleep clinic listing should reflect sleep medicine services clearly. If the profile categories and website content are too broad, local relevance can weaken.

Creating duplicate location pages

Location pages should not be repeated versions of the same text. Even simple additions like service workflow details, local scheduling notes, and unique FAQs can help.

Ignoring review responses and patient questions

Reviews are not only for rankings. Patients read responses to judge how the clinic handles concerns. Ignoring reviews can reduce trust signals.

Driving traffic to pages that do not book visits

Traffic without conversions is wasted effort. Pages that receive local search traffic should include clear next steps, like calls and appointment requests tied to the service being searched.

Conclusion: Combine Local Visibility With Appointment-Ready Pages

More sleep clinic patients from local SEO usually comes from clear service relevance, strong Google Business Profile signals, and location pages that help patients understand the process. Reviews, consistent business details, and local citations support trust and rankings. Website UX and conversion tracking help ensure visibility turns into booked visits. A focused plan over time can create steady local demand for sleep apnea testing, insomnia care, and CPAP follow-up.
